Vin: Wau2gafc3dn074479. P0480 AUDI Cooling Fan 1 Control Circuit Malfunction. Possible causes. – Faulty fan control relay. – Fan control relay harness is open or shorted. – Fan control relay circuit poor electrical connection. – Faulty cooling fan 1. – Fan cooling fan harness is open or shorted. 1.
